Output 3fa22e195993690afd61286fcb97ae2ad4dc01a9af261ef135fcd2446649e6a8: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e83045f11793bc240c84c1f7ae256e7b9b744be4 OP_EQUAL
address
3NriX8V3tui7gcz5cAtYU7s395naShUgRC
transaction
3fa22e195993690afd61286fcb97ae2ad4dc01a9af261ef135fcd2446649e6a8
confirmations
104298
spent
true